Just like we can control the enablement of the highmem PCIe region using highmem_ecam, let's add a control for the highmem GICv3 redistributor region. Similarily to highmem_ecam, these redistributors are disabled when highmem is off.  * Emulate a virtual board which works by passing Linux all the information
 | 
						|
 * it needs about what devices are present via the device tree.
 | 
						|
 * There are some restrictions about what we can do here:
 | 
						|
 *  + we can only present devices whose Linux drivers will work based
 | 
						|
 *    purely on the device tree with no platform data at all
 | 
						|
 *  + we want to present a very stripped-down minimalist platform,
 | 
						|
 *    both because this reduces the security attack surface from the guest
 | 
						|
 *    and also because it reduces our exposure to being broken when
 | 
						|
 *    the kernel updates its device tree bindings and requires further
 | 
						|
 *    information in a device binding that we aren't providing.
 | 
						|
 * This is essentially the same approach kvmtool uses.
 | 
						|
 */
